Message type: E = Error
Message class: EAM_WF - Messages for EAM Workflow
Message number: 153
Message text: Set Deletion flag for BOM &1 &2 &3

- Set Deletion flag for BOM &1 &2 &3 ?The SAP error message EAM_WF153 "Set Deletion flag for BOM &1 &2 &3" typically occurs in the context of the Enterprise Asset Management (EAM) module when there is an issue related to the Bill of Materials (BOM) for a specific equipment or functional location. This error indicates that the system is unable to process a request because the BOM associated with the specified equipment or functional location has not been marked for deletion.
Cause:
- BOM Not Marked for Deletion: The primary cause of this error is that the BOM associated with the specified equipment or functional location has not been flagged for deletion in the system.
- Data Inconsistency: There may be inconsistencies in the data related to the BOM, such as missing entries or incorrect configurations.
-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to modify the BOM or set the deletion flag.
Solution:
Set Deletion Flag:
- Navigate to the BOM management transaction (e.g., CS02 for changing BOM).
- Enter the BOM number and the relevant plant.
- Set the deletion flag for the BOM.
- Save the changes.
Check BOM Status:
- Ensure that the BOM is active and not in a status that prevents modifications.
- If the BOM is obsolete or no longer needed, ensure that it is properly flagged for deletion.
Data Consistency Check:
- Run consistency checks on the BOM data to identify any discrepancies.
- Use transaction codes like CS15 (where-used list) to check if the BOM is being used elsewhere.
Authorization Check:
- Verify that the user has the necessary authorizations to modify BOMs.
- Consult with your SAP security team if there are any authorization issues.
